Decopatch is a creative activity using mixed media and paper craft techniques. On this fabulous taster workshop, our amazing facilitator, Wendy will introduce you to the techniques of this wonderful craft. The sessions will be delivered with a gentle and supportive approach, encouraging a sense of wellbeing and artistic expression.
